Fig. 1

Representative images of normal, malformed, and dead morphology of offspring zebrafish embryos at 24 and 72 hpf (A), malformation rate of offspring zebrafish embryos at 24 and 72 hpf (B, C), mortality (D), hatching rate (E), body length (F), heart rate (G), and blood flow activity (H) of offspring zebrafish embryos at 72 hpf, following maternal exposure to 0, 50, 500, or 5000 ng/L TDtBPP. n = 3. *p < 0.05 was considered to have a statistically significant difference.
